Why is food hygiene important in food manufacturing?

Maintaining high food hygiene standards helps prevent contamination, foodborne illnesses and costly product recalls. Good hygiene practices also protect consumers, improve product quality and ensure businesses comply with UK food hygiene regulations and industry standards.

Does this course cover HACCP principles?

Yes. The course explains how HACCP supports food safety within manufacturing operations by identifying hazards, monitoring critical control points and implementing effective control measures. Understanding HACCP is essential for maintaining safe and compliant food production processes.
